ty1250CfgTelnetEnable

Module: TY1250I-MIB

OID (symbolic): TY1250I-MIB::ty1250CfgTelnetEnable

OID (numeric): 1.3.6.1.4.1.466.3.17.1

Node type: OBJECT-TYPE

Type: INTEGER

Access: read-write

Description: Enables/Disables the telnet feature. Valid values are enable-telnet (1) and disable-telnet (2).

What is ty1250CfgTelnetEnable?

Enables or disables the unit's telnet management feature: enable-telnet (1) or disable-telnet (2). Admins disable it on units where only SNMP or the front-panel/VT100 port should be used for management, to reduce the remote attack surface.
